Transaction 2ec0568368190d78985af1239350b19d1d2f240926724252493a5857d5eed790
1 Input
2 Outputs
- 2ec0568368190d78985af1239350b19d1d2f240926724252493a5857d5eed790:0
- 2ec0568368190d78985af1239350b19d1d2f240926724252493a5857d5eed790:1
value 2000000
address 13WMh9nnWAF2XVYiGPTnc6VTHH15bd9MZp
value 1743965600
address 1FoxBitjXcBeZUS4eDzPZ7b124q3N7QJK7